#41b35d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#41b35d is composed of 25.5% red, 70.2%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 48%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 134.7 degrees, a saturation of 46.7% and a lightness of 47.8%. #41b35d color hex could be obtained by blending #82ffba with #006700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#41b35d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020603 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#41b35d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797b7a is the less saturated color, while #09eb40 is the most saturated one.
